SpaceX is public. Space Exploration Technologies began trading on the Nasdaq today, June 12, 2026, under the ticker SPCX, in the largest initial public offering in history.
The company priced its IPO at $135 a share and sold about 555.6 million Class A shares, raising roughly $75 billion. If the underwriters exercise their full 30-day option for up to 83.3 million additional shares, the total rises to about $86.25 billion. At the offer price, SpaceX is valued near $1.77 trillion.
